The "Face of Mars"

When NASA's Viking 1 Orbiter first took a picture of the "Face" of Mars, also known as Cydonia, it started a controversial uproar about whether it was an artificial formation, or a natural formation.

NASA believes that the formation of the face is due to optical illusion; that is, the formation of the shapes were only present at the time this photo was shot because of the sun's shadows and not because of the actual formation of Cydonia.

Other more high detailed and up to date pictures from the European Space Agency's Mars Express:

These pictures depict a much less obvious face, not to mention the third picture almost looks like a skull! In any case, it is believed by most scientists (although some still persistantly disagree) that Cydonia is a natural formation. In some cases, these scientists that disagree that Cydonia is natural is due to what seems to be an elaborate layout of multiple pyramid looking structures near the location of Cydonia. This leads these scientists to believe that this location may be part of an ancient martian city. The nature of these pyramids will be discussed in the next post!

The Largest Volcano in the Solar System

The tallest peak in the solar system coincidentally (or so we assume!) is also the tallest and largest volcano in the solar system! Located on Mars, Olympus Mons stands at a wooping 27 kilometers! This is approximately three times as tall as Mount Everest. Not to mention, Olympus Mons is not just extremely tall, it is also extremely wide, with 600 kilometers in diameter.

On May 26th, 2004, the Mars Express (a satellite circling Mars) took a picture of Olympus Mons directly looking down from its peak:
Picture Link
This overhead view shows the summit crater area of the volcano, with 102 kilometer wide, 3 kilometer deep caldera pits!

An interesting thing to understand is that Olympus Mon has a very shallow slope, with an outer region with around 5 degrees of slope angle. This means that as long as you are not on any slope of the volcano, you can never see the top since Mar's surface curvature will prevent it from coming into view.

Scientists suggest that one of the reasons why this volcano of such magnitude was created on Mars is that Mars has no tectonic plate activity. Imagine a non-moving crust on a hotspot. This allows for the lava to rush out of the crust without any interruption for hundreds, if not thousands of years. This century, or millennium buildup may be the cause of this gigantic volcano.

In fact, this volcano was so massive that astronomers in the 19th century were able to distinguish it from the normal martian atmosphere!

The Milky Way Galaxy

While physicists and astronomers discuss about the larger scheme of things like the Big Bang, the formation of the universe, and laws of physics that define movement through time and space, it is troubling to say that being within our own galaxy, scientists have been having a difficult time even grasping the shape of the Milky Way.

In the 1950s, astronomers produced the map of our galaxy based off radio observations of gas. Such studies suggest that the Milky Way is made of four major spiraling arms.

 The four major arms were Norma, Scutum-Crux, Sagittarius, Persues, while our Solar System is located on a "small, partial" arm called the Orion. For decades, astronomers have produced the structure of the milky way based only on radio signals.

By the 1990s, the use of infrared telescopes became the accepted form of mapping the Milky Way since infrared could penetrate dust and thus have better resolution in crowded sectors of our galaxy. However, such use of infrared observations have overthrown many preconceptions of the structure of the galaxy!

In 2008, A team of scientists using the Spitzer Infrared Space Telescope showed that the Milky Way had two major arms instead of four!

"These major arms, the Scutum-Centaurus and Perseus arms, have the greatest densities of both young, bright stars, and older, so-called red-giant stars. The two minor arms, Sagittarius and Norma, are filled with gas and pockets of young stars. Benjamin said the two major arms seem to connect up nicely with the near and far ends of the galaxy's central bar."

However, that was what NASA said in 2008.  In 2009, another group of scientists used Very Long Baseline Array (VLBA) and revitalized the previous concepts that the Milky Way Galaxy has four arms instead of two.

VLBA is "a system of 10 radio-telescope antennas stretching from Hawaii to New England and the Caribbean, provides the best ability to see the finest detail, called resolving power, of any astronomical tool in the world. The VLBA can routinely produce images hundreds of times more detailed than those produced by the Hubble Space Telescope," and thus making the claim these scientists are trying to assert, as the most recognized idea of the structure of the Milky Way Galaxy yet.

Yet, another group of scientists based off Brazil by 2010 are starting to claim that the Milky Way Galaxy may in fact be a square instead of the circular shape previous scientists have conceived of its structure as.

Their data which is built upon the 2008 VLBA study shown above, indicates that many parts of the 'spirals' didn't neatly circle the galactic center, but were in fact straight.

Although not the first group of scientists to claim this, this group of scientists also believe that their data shows that the Milky Way Galaxy is composed of not two or four arms, but three!
